Roquette is a French-based family owned company which produces more than 650 by-products from the starch extracted from corn, wheat, potatoes and peas.

[4][independent source needed] Worldwide Roquette has 18 production sites and 12 offices located on three continents, Europe, Asia, and North America.

Since the 1980s, Roquette has been strengthening its international presence with various factories or offices in the United States, China, Korea, Japan, India, Russia and Mexico.

The United States is home to 2 production sites found in Keokuk, Iowa and Gurnee, Illinois.

[11] In mid-2014, Roquette announces the opening of a microalgae production unit at its industrial site in Lestrem, France.
